Trust and the Crisis of Three Mile Island

Three Mile Island was one of many crises in the 1970s that tested the public's trust. Raymond and Karen welcomed their baby into the world in October of 1979, seven months after the accident. They eventually published a paper together called Trust and its Relationship to Psychological Distress.
